About Our School

West End Primary School is a thriving educational institution situated across from the historic West End Cemetery, catering to more than a thousand learners of diverse racial and socio-economic backgrounds around Kimberley.

Our dedicated staff of 35 teachers and support staff cater to our learners’ educational and physical needs from Grade R to Grade 7 daily. 

The school is an English medium, and all Subjects offered are CAPS-aligned. A wide range of Extra-mural activities are also on offer and include Sporting codes like Netball, Cricket and Hockey. Cultural events like talent shows are also featured regularly on our calendar annually completes our Holistic approach to the development of each learner.

History of our School

The School was established in about 1884 in a Wesleyan Church Hall in Tucker Street. On 1 February 1887, they moved into a building in Norris Street. Miss Redfarn was the principal of the school. There were 42 pupils in the school.

The school was an English – medium school until 1935 and then continued as a dual-medium school until 1958 when the Afrikaans medium learners went to HF Verwoerd (currently IK Nkoane Primary) school.

The new school was built in 1972 on the corner of Lake Road and Green Street. It remained an English medium school with about 80 learners at that stage with one class per grade.
